Service tax in case of Goods Transport Agency (GTA)

Service tax in GTA

  • Anyone who provides the service of transportation of goods from one place to another via road and also issues a consignment note would be called by the name of Goods Transport Agency.
  • In 1997, the finance act levied service tax on all the goods importers but it was withdrawn later due to revolts. However, service tax was made compulsory from 01.01.2005.
  • The details of GTA service is given under notification no. 30/2012.  According to this notification, every person liable to pay the service tax must pay it and abatement is to be considered.The abatement for GTA service as given under notification no. 26/2012 Dated 20.06.2012 as amended from time to time is 70% and therefore 30% of service tax is liable to be paid. In fact, the abatement ratio has been amended vide notification no.8/2015 dated 1st March 2015 and the change of abatement from 75% to 70% is w.e.f.1st April 2015. The said abatement is eligible subject to the conditions as amended in the said notification. The extract of the condition is depicted below for reference –
  • According to service tax rules, the person liable to pay the freight for the transport of goods has also been liable to pay service tax. In case, the person liable to pay freight is in a nontaxable area, the person liable to pay service tax would become the service provider.
  • The taxable service provided by the GTA is exempted from the whole of service tax under a certain provision-
  • Gross amount of the goods transported does not in any way exceed the amount of one thousand five hundred
  • The gross amount on an individual consignment transported in a carriage does not exceed seven hundred fifty.
An individual consignment refers to all the goods transported in a goods carriage for a single consignee.
